Trader sentiment for Sao Paulo's September 12 daily maximum centers on 22–24°C outcomes amid mixed model guidance showing highs near 22°C under widespread cloud cover and scattered showers. Persistent low-level moisture and southerly flow limit solar insolation and surface heating, keeping temperatures close to the September climatological average of 23°C. Brief clearer intervals could allow brief warming toward 24–25°C if convective activity remains suppressed, while stronger frontal passage or prolonged rain would cap readings nearer 21–22°C. Official INMET station observations will resolve the market once the 24-hour period ends, with traders weighting ensemble spread in timing of any midday clearing.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=sbgr
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
In the event that there is no data for the observation date by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, this market will resolve to the lowest bracket.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market will resolve once the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source, or by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, whichever comes first.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
